Hilda H. Hester, 75 of Oxford, NC passed away on April 9, 2026, with her family by her side. She was born in High Point, NC on January 2, 1951, to the late Thomas Hampton Hilliard Jr. and Gladys Pauline Swaim
For over 25 years, Hilda dedicated her life to Duke University and Duke Athletics where she retired in 2006.
Growing up, she was a member of University Baptist Church in Chapel Hill, and later in life became a member of Cornerstone Baptist Church in Greensboro where her son is the Pastor.
Additionally, she was preceded in death by her sisters Shirley Pike, Iris Willeby, Harriet Hilliard, Hope Ellis and bonus-daughter Ginger Slocum (Charles)
Hilda is survived by her husband Sherrill Thomas Hester Sr. (they would have celebrated their 40th wedding anniversary on May 17th), ; her son Pastor William Davis III (Debbie) of Greensboro, bonus – son Sherrill Thomas Hester II (Tara) of Willow Spring, NC; her daughters Wanda Johnson (Robert) of Oxford, NC and Paula Martin of Jacksonville, NC, bonus-daughter Elizabeth Hart (Roland) of Durham; Beloved Grandchildren, Brandon Coffey, Adam Martin, Bethany Kapuscinski (Dustin), Candice Long, Allison Shuman (Isaac), William (Will) Davis IV, Taylor Hester, Tyler Hester, Parker Berg, Spencer Griffin, Savanna Slocum, Makailla Slocum, Cheyanne Griffin and Amber Griffin; Great Grandsons, her great joys, Ayden Martin, Davis Kapuscinski, Jameson Long, Easton Davis and Sawyer Hester; Sisters, Henrietta Hilliard and Helen DiPietro, both from Oxford, Fl.; Brothers-in-law Derwood Hester (Brenda) of Newport, NC and Ronnie Hester of Hillsborough, NC.and many nieces and nephews who loved her dearly..
Hilda was a lady that welcomed everyone who visited her with a home-made meal and some kind of yummy dessert that she would whip up in a jiffy. She was always a great hostess and had plenty of food.
Hilda was known for her passion of cruises and would gather as many people as she could to cruise every year. She loved going to Duke basketball and football games with her husband, kids and grandkids. Having grown up in Chapel Hill she was a true Tarheels fan. In her early adult life she lived in Florida. Even though she was not a swimmer she enjoyed going to Clearwater Beach or St Pete Beach to get a great tan. Hilda and her husband spent many wonderful years camping at Falls Lake and taking the boat out for a day of fishing.
